Medical Malpractice

Medical malpractice is when a doctor violates the accepted standard of medical care in their field. This could be due to failing to perform prenatal testing or prescribing medications which increase the chance of birth defects or making a mistake during labor and delivery.

Birth birth defects and birth injuries can be caused by genetic and environmental causes, but sometimes they are the result of an error or negligence of a physician. For instance in the event that a physician does not recognize a congenital disability in utero and fails to inform parents of this impairment, parents can pursue a wrongful birth lawsuit seeking compensation for the lifetime costs associated with the disabled child.

A successful medical malpractice claim in birth defect cases demands that the physician had a duty to the patient of care, that the doctor violated this duty, the doctor's actions or failure to act directly caused injuries and damages and that the victim suffered economic and non-economic losses as a result of the injuries. These damages may include expenses of medical bills, lost wages, pain and suffering, and emotional distress.

Some birth defects and injuries are preventable by timely testing and monitoring during pregnancy, so it's crucial for pregnant women to follow their doctors' recommendations regarding their prenatal visits. If you suspect that medical negligence caused your child's birth defects you should contact a medical malfeasance and birth injury lawyer right away.

Toxic Chemicals

In the United States, thousands of babies are born each year with birth defects. These birth defects can vary in severity and impact how a child appears and behaves in life. Some are minor and others can cause serious issues that could be fatal.

The causes of a child's birth defects may be due to genetic defects or a variety of environmental and chemical factors. Exposure to harmful chemicals, for instance can trigger serious complications in babies. Our firm is committed to ensuring that employers are held accountable when they expose pregnant mothers or their unborn babies to harmful chemicals or medications.

In scientific research, it is known that certain chemicals and toxins can be transmitted through the placenta, affecting an unborn child. These toxins are referred to as teratogenic. Exposure to these chemicals can cause birth defects like the cleft lip and palate as well as spina bifida, and muscular dystrophy.

Many mothers are exposed various toxic chemicals when they are working. These chemicals can be ingested, inhaled or absorbed into the skin. These chemicals include industrial solvents such as ethylene glycol ethers (EGE) that are used in the manufacture of semiconductors. Parents can be exposed to these toxins when they are consuming certain prescription or over-the-counter medications. This is due to the fact that many drugs are not properly tested on pregnant women and have been proven to cause birth defects.

Environmental Exposure

While genetic disorders are one of the most frequently cited causes of birth defects, exposure to environmental factors can also be a significant factor. The presence of a variety of toxins and chemical compounds in the workplace, at home and in food can increase the risk of developing birth defects. Pesticides and fungicides are among the most prevalent. Heavy metals, paints, heavy pigments, and certain chemicals are also included. Exposure to these toxic substances is often inevitable. If companies fail to safeguard their pregnant employees, it is a breach of duty and they could be held accountable.

Researchers have yet to pinpoint the precise cause of a birth defect. It is possible that a combination with multiple factors could trigger the condition, but the problem is evaluating these interactions in real time. This is why the National Children's Study, now beginning to be conducted in various states, is so important. The NCS will enroll 100,000 women from representative populations and will follow their progress over time and also their children. This study will provide the most comprehensive data to date about how many environmental factors affect fetal and child health.
